I think we cannot blame her for anything except for trying to help us with a suggestion. Buying dead fish to feed live fish is the same thing as buying a jar of Tetrabits or Hikari to feed live fish: Both are the same thing, the second is just more concentrated and convenient.

Many people who feed dry food feel they are feeding stuff like grass or cabbage to fish..the fact is, greens are a small part of the component. A bigger part is krill or fish or shrimp or snails... all of which are hardly any different from our pets. ...Sad but true.
